      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I've been working on designing my first Qlikview dashboard with data that was loaded into the document by the IT department at the company I work for. I don't have access to the database from which they loaded the data I'm working with.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I'd like to add a table to the existing data which joins on "Fiscal_Period" in order to add the field "Working_Day" which will allow me to know the number of work days for a given fiscal period. &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Is there a way to add this table without clicking "reload" and losing all of the data I do not have access to?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ks an advance for any help! &l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;You could either change script to do a Partial Reload.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="https://community.qlik.com/thread/48344"&gt;What is meant by partial reload? What is its use? Please explain!&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;OR&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You could create a blank application that pulls in the original data in the original QVW through a binary load.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;A href="https://community.qlikview.com/thread/68826" title="https://community.qlikview.com/thread/68826"&gt;Binary Load | Qlik Community&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
